Enjoying the Seaside at Port Olímpic

A 10-minute stop at Port Olímpic introduces travelers to Barcelona’s modern marina, built for the 1992 Olympics. The area features contemporary architecture and a scenic seaside backdrop, providing a relaxing pause and excellent photo moments.

The port stop is free and perfect for brief sightseeing or a quick stroll along the waterfront.

Panoramic Views from Parc de Montjuïc

One of the tour’s highlights is a 30-minute visit to Montjuïc Hill, offering sweeping views of the city. Here, you can see landmarks such as the Olympic Stadium, St. George’s Palace, and the National Palace, built for the 1929 World Expo. The guide points out the Olympic ring and other structures, giving context to Barcelona’s modern and historic development.

This spot combines scenic vistas with cultural sights, making it a memorable part of the tour.

Exploring the Gothic Quarter and Old Town

The tour passes through the Gothic Quarter, the oldest part of Barcelona. Here, you observe the Roman walls and historic architecture that form the city’s roots. This neighborhood is one of the most recognizable landmarks, blending centuries of history with lively streets and plazas.

While the tour doesn’t include interior visits, the exterior views and commentary offer a solid overview of Barcelona’s ancient origins.
